Support for 64-bit Windows 2003?
Does Veeam support running on Windows 2003 Standard 64-bit? Can you use VCB SAN backup with this configuration? I've installed Veeam on such a host and I can preform LAN and VCB NBD backups, but VCB SAN backups fail with a VCB error. I can't find VCB is even supported on a 64-bit OS.

Re: Support for 64-bit Windows 2003?
Well, I hate to reply to myself, but it turns out I know have this working. I had installed VCB 1.5 U1, the version available for vSphere 4, because it supposedly supports earlier versions as well (we're on ESX 3.5 U4). This appears to not be a good combination. After uninstalling that version and installing VCB 1.5, the version listed in the ESX 3.5 section of the web site, it worked fine.
